3.2 Waste containers
The waste container collects the liquid waste during a purification run. There is either an internal or an
external container for the liquid waste. The MagNA Pure 96 Instrument checks if there is enough capacity
left in the waste container for a purification run of 96 samples. If there is not, the capacity status of the
waste container is indicated as inadequate in the instrument status area of the Stage sub-tab in the
MagNA Pure 96 Software.
In this case, drain the waste container.
To drain the internal waste container
Open the load flap.
Pull the waste container out of its compartment.
Pull the internal waste container carefully out of its compartment, to avoid pinching the tube.
Press the release knob on the connector and carefully extract the tube so as not to spill any liquid waste
on the instrument.
If the release knob is too stiff, grease the gasket of the tube of the internal waste container using
high-vacuum grease.
